Wednesday, September 1, 2010

New York Imams on the Offensive

"Offensive" in both senses of the word. They're now arguing that they should be allowed to build their honking big mosque near the site of the Twin Towers naqba (okay, that's my word, not theirs) because Muslims are every bit as American as mosque naysayers.

No one's questioning your citizenship, imams. It's your sensitivity (or marked absence thereof) that's in dispute.

